Transaction

059cdd298bbd00a62f75bc976552051c310cc6ca86ee8dc5b05635528713a32c
436,676 confirmations
Timestamp
1516250369
Block504,768
Fee74,800 sats
Fee rate201.1 sats/vB
view on mempool.space

Inputs & Outputs